Clearing kiosks on Cua Lo beach: There are pioneering households

Nhat Lan - Duc Anh DNUM_CBZAJZCACC 16:45

(Baonghean.vn) - According to Plan No. 143/KH-UBND dated August 31, 2022 of the People's Committee of Cua Lo town, September 30, 2022 is the "historic moment" to carry out the clearance of kiosks in the park area east of Binh Minh Street. However, in recent days, after the Party committees, authorities, political and social organizations of the town and related wards organized dialogues and answered outstanding issues, some business households have voluntarily dismantled their kiosks.

Present at the park area east of Binh Minh street on the morning of September 21, witnessed the image of Thu Thuy ward officials and other forces helping Mr. Ho Trong Thanh dismantle and clear 2 kiosks number 42 - 43.

Below are some images of the dismantling and clearing of kiosks 42 - 43 on the morning of September 21 recorded by Nghe An Newspaper reporters.

Kiosk number 42 - 43 of Mr. Ho Trong Thanh is called "Oc Cu Bon", under the management of Thu Thuy ward. Mr. Thanh voluntarily cleared the site before September 30, so the Party Committee and the Thu Thuy ward government organized human resources to help with the dismantling and clearing. Along with the Thu Thuy ward forces helping Mr. Ho Trong Thanh dismantle the kiosk, there were also the urban order management forces of Cua Lo town. This force participated in loading the items onto specialized vehicles and transporting them to a new location as requested by Mr. Thanh. Photo: Nhat Lan

Mr. Duong Van Can (people in the picture), a veteran of Thu Thuy ward, who fought for 81 days and nights at Quang Tri Citadel, said: "The policy of clearing land to renovate and change Cua Lo beach of the Party Committee and the town government is very correct, and is supported by all the people of the town. Therefore, the veterans' organization cannot stand aside, we are ready to participate in the work if requested... Photo: Nhat Lan

According to Mr. Ho Trong Thanh, the policy of clearing the kiosk system to renovate Cua Lo beach is completely correct, so he proactively reported to Thu Thuy Ward People's Committee about the voluntary clearance ahead of schedule. Photo: Nhat Lan

Before Mr. Ho Trong Thanh organized the dismantling and clearing of kiosks No. 42 - 43, on September 18, 2022, Hung Loan kiosk (kiosk No. 78, Thu Thuy ward management area) of Mr. Nguyen Canh Hung also voluntarily dismantled and cleared some items.
